Boc-L-methionine is a protected form of the amino acid L-methionine, featuring a tert-butoxycarbonyl (Boc) group that shields the amino group during peptide synthesis. It is primarily used as a building block in solid-phase and solution-phase peptide manufacturing, enabling the sequential assembly of peptide chains without unwanted side reactions.
